Output ebd93deaf76c7edfab0191a3ecc428847d172e727fd5d8f4f3dd0ef27907ff54:0

value
639384
script pubkey
OP_0 OP_PUSHBYTES_20 efbbbdda31345651c631137240cc764d81ca6a02
address
ltc1qa7ammk33x3t9r333zdeypnrkfkqu56szffp8ma
transaction
ebd93deaf76c7edfab0191a3ecc428847d172e727fd5d8f4f3dd0ef27907ff54
spent
true